PIC32 + MPLAB Simulator w/ double

Posted by Bob Brodie on February 6, 2011
Hi,

I started using some double data types in my tasks and MPLAB Simulator just skips right over anything so far that deals with a double. I was wondering what might cause this to happen. Thanks!

RE: PIC32 + MPLAB Simulator w/ double

Posted by Richard on February 6, 2011
At the time the PIC32 port was written it could not be used with the MPLAB simulator. That was some time ago though, when the PIC32 was new, so presumably the simulator works with it now. However, which version of FreeRTOS are you using? Later versions have the stack alignment set to 8, which is needed for doubles. Earlier versions had it set to 4.
